Local bestsellers are based on recent sales at Austin bookstores selected to reflect varied reading interests. This week’s list comes from Mitchie’s Fine Black Art & Gift Gallery, 5706 Manor Road.

1. How to Make Black America Better by Tavis Smiley

2. Nappily Ever After by Trisha R. Thomas

3. Casting the First Stone by Kimberla Lawson Roby

4. For the Love of Money by Omar Tyree

5. When Kambia Elaine Flew in From Neptune by Lori Williams

6. A Day Late and a Dollar Short by Terry McMillan

7. The African American Century by Henry Gates & Cornel West

8. Crowns: Portraits of Black Women in Church Hats by Michael Cunningham & Craig Marberry

9. Blind Ambitions by Lolita Files

10. Angel on My Shoulder: An Autobiography by Natalie Cole with Digby Diehl
